térmico
thermal
adjective TEHR-mee-koh Rare
Origin: From Greek thermos (warm), via Latin thermicus.
Also means
heat-related
Usage Note
Térmico is the standard adjective for anything relating to heat or temperature: central térmica (power plant), puente térmico (thermal bridge in insulation), ropa térmica (thermal clothing). It follows regular gender/number agreement. Do not confuse with termal, which is reserved for naturally heated mineral waters — a balneario termal has thermal springs, not just warmth.
Examples
"La ropa térmica te protege del frío."
Natural Translation
Thermal clothing protects you from the cold.
